End of shielding in the UK nations

Aug 1, 2020

The UK governments have introduced a relaxation of shielding measures for high risk people, although you may be asked to shield again if there’s an outbreak in your local area. The shielding scheme in England, Northern Ireland and Scotland paused from 31 July 2020, and the shielding scheme in Wales will be paused after 16 August 2020. The ongoing status of COVID19 IBD Risk Tool has been reviewed, and as it is still being used by people with IBD who want to self-assess their risk, and the BSG Risk Grid on which it is based is still current, it has been decided to leave the COVID19 IBD Risk Tool accessible and active.  However, given the lowered level of use, the sharing of data with the patient’s clinical team will be paused i.e. the Tool will be solely for the patient’s use.
